12 kg LPG cylinder price to increase by Tk102 in August 

Price of one litre of autogas now Tk44, will be Tk48.71

Consumers will have to pay an additional Tk102 in August for a 12 kg Liquefied Petroleum Gas (LPG) cylinder from private suppliers. The Bangladesh Energy Regulatory Commission (BERC) has raised the price of LPG from Tk891 to Tk993.  

The new prices, adjusted on the basis of global fuel market rates, will be effective from 1 August. 

The price of one litre of autogas will be Tk48.71, which is Tk44 now.

However, the price for state-run LP Gas Limited's 12.5 kg gas cylinder will remain unchanged due to no changes in the production cost, said BERC Chairman Abdul Jalil at a virtual press briefing on Thursday.

He said the price of 1 kg of LPG provided by businesses in the private sector will be Tk82.75 in August, currently Tk74.24 this month. The price for other cylinder sizes will be set according to this rate.

Previously private operators were at liberty to set their own prices. But on 12 April this year, the Bangladesh Energy Regulatory Commission, determined and set the price for LPG for the first time, both in the public and private sector.
 
It was said back then in April that the commission will adjust the retail price of LP Gas based on the Saudi contract price of Propane and Butane.
